<HashMap><database>biostudies-literature</database><scores/><additional><omics_type>Unknown</omics_type><volume>67(Pt 4)</volume><submitter>Huang JD</submitter><pubmed_abstract>The mol-ecule of the title compound, C(17)H(10)F(4)O, is roughly planar, with a dihedral angle of 5.59 (14)° between the two phenyl rings. The mol-ecule has an E conformation with respect to the olefinic bonds. In the crystal, mol-ecules are connected through C-H⋯O hydrogen bonds and there is slipped π-π stacking [centroid-centroid distance = 3.7983 (18), slippage =1.309 ;Å] between symmetry-related benzene rings.</pubmed_abstract><journal>Acta crystallographica.
